Stone Driveway Construction in Saint George, UT
Stone driveway construction involves creating durable and attractive driveways using natural stone materials such as flagstone, cobblestone, or crushed stone. This service covers a variety of projects, including new driveway installations, repairs, and resurfacing of existing driveways. Homeowners often seek stone driveway construction to enhance curb appeal, improve property value, or replace older, worn-out surfaces with a more resilient and visually appealing alternative. Understanding the different types of stone materials, the layout options, and the maintenance requirements can help property owners make informed decisions before requesting this service.
Property owners typically want to know about the durability and suitability of various stone options for their climate and usage needs. They may also inquire about the installation process, drainage considerations, and how the finished driveway will complement the overall landscape design. Clarifying these details ensures that the project aligns with the property's aesthetic goals and functional requirements, resulting in a long-lasting and attractive driveway that enhances the property's overall appearance.

Stone Driveway Construction Questions
What are common uses for stone driveways? Stone driveways are often used for residential entrances, walkways, and decorative parking areas, providing a durable and attractive surface.
How long does a stone dri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, stone driveways can last for many years, offering long-term durability for property access.
What types of stones are suitable for driveway construction? Common options include flagstone, limestone, granite, and crushed stone, chosen for their strength and aesthetic appeal.
What should property owners consider before installing a stone driveway? Factors include drainage, base preparation, and the style of stones to ensure a stable and visually appealing surface.
